Sata2

will a normal SATA HDD work in SATA2 or would it work just normal.

A SATA1 drive should work with a SATA2 controller, but it will only transfer data at SATA1 speeds. Depending on how the controller is implemented, having a SATA1 device on the controller MAY cause EVERYTHING on the controller to run at SATA1 speeds.

A SATA 1.5Gb/s device should work just fine with a SATA 3Gb/s controller. In fact, some SATA 3Gb/s drives shipped function in SATA 1.5Gb/s mode until the SATA 3Gb/s mode is enabled. I had to do this with the Hitachi 80GB SATA 3Gb/s drives I purchased for a new system.

Since SATA is a serial technology, SATA 1.5Gb/s and SATA 3Gb/s devices on the same controller should not cause everything to operate at the slower SATA speed (unlike traditional IDE/ATA).

Now if you are asking if you can enable SATA 3Gb/s speeds on your SATA 1.5Gb/s hard drive, chances are, you probably cannot. I may have to see if the SATA 1.5Gb/s Hitachi drives I have give me that option...
